Here are five modern practices for PHP 8.4 security hardening:
- Input Validation and Sanitization: Never trust user input. Implement rigorous validation and sanitization techniques to prevent injection attacks. Use parameterized queries or prepared statements for database interactions. Escape output appropriately based on the context (e.g., HTML, JavaScript, URL).
- Secure Authentication and Authorization: Employ strong password hashing algorithms like Argon2id. Implement multi-factor authentication (MFA) for sensitive accounts. Use robust access control mechanisms to ensure users only have access to the resources they need.
- Updated Dependencies and Frameworks: Regularly update your PHP installation, frameworks, and libraries. Security patches often address critical vulnerabilities. Use a dependency management tool like Composer to easily manage and update your dependencies.
- Secure File Handling: Avoid directly exposing file paths to users. Implement strict file upload policies, including validating file types and sizes. Store uploaded files outside of the web root and use unique, unpredictable file names.
- Content Security Policy (CSP): Implement a strict Content Security Policy to prevent XSS attacks. CSP defines which sources of content (scripts, styles, images, etc.) are allowed to be loaded by your application, effectively mitigating the risk of malicious code injection.
